Output 42e95671bdebd4bd925b37892adc2eeecab03e75f24e72c4a0cfdc3dc9e01297:3

value
32533221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4e395adb14da12c4555b5727863f6c568040bc6 OP_EQUAL
address
MRrDJtZh7jVEzTA811bJ2SR1NJFvNCpm7Q
transaction
42e95671bdebd4bd925b37892adc2eeecab03e75f24e72c4a0cfdc3dc9e01297
spent
true